Grayscale: Bitcoin's Quantum Computing Risks Are a Social Problem, Not Just a Technical One
Grayscale's head of research, Zach Pandl, argues that the primary challenges Bitcoin faces from quantum computing are rooted in community governance rather than technology alone. He points to Bitcoin's track record of divisive debates around protocol changes as a key obstacle to implementing quantum-resistant solutions. The comments highlight concerns about whether consensus can be reached if a quantum threat requires urgent protocol updates.
